About The Role

This classification is safety sensitive, subject to random drug testing in accordance with the County’s Drug & Alcohol Policy.

Essential Functions

The following duties are normal for this position. The omission of specific statements of the duties does not exclude them from the classification if the work is similar, related, or a logical assignment for this classification. Other duties may be required and assigned.

Supervises and evaluates assigned staff; develops work schedules to ensure coverage; reviews and approves timesheets; addresses employee concerns and administers discipline when necessary; completes performance appraisals; directs work; serves as a liaison between employees and management; and trains staff in operations, policies, and procedures.

Plans, prioritizes, and communicates crew activities; assigns personnel to service requests; coordinates schedules with other crews, contractors, and government agencies; estimates material costs and time requirements; and plans material needs for project installations. Provides coverage for Assistant Superintendents/Supervisors during absences. Plans and conducts safety, operational, equipment, and regulatory training.

Manages landfill-related capital improvement projects; reviews plans and drawings; oversees construction scheduling; evaluates contractor performance; and develops specifications for contractor and procurement opportunities as needed.

Participates in long- and short-term planning to meet future disposal needs; develops and manages annual operating and CIP budgets; and monitors key operational metrics such as tonnage, gas flow, and leachate production to assess landfill performance and adjust operations accordingly. Determines where emphasis should be placed for hauling MSW, yard debris, and recyclable materials to ensure that the transfer station functioning adequately.

Develops and implements departmental policies, practices, and safety standards; prepares for and attends operational and safety meetings, trainings, and conferences.

Interprets and implements federal and state environmental directives and conducts field inspections with regulatory officials.

Ensures adequate equipment availability; oversees equipment maintenance and preventive maintenance programs to keep equipment safe and operational.

Oversees procurement of equipment, supplies, and materials; prepares operating reports and purchase requisitions; makes equipment recommendations; writes and reviews project and equipment specifications; and provides project management oversight.

Collaborates with Fleet Maintenance to ensure equipment readiness; investigates equipment failures to prevent recurrence; and researches industry developments to improve efficiency and operations.

Manages general maintenance of P&D facilities and administration building (lighting, telecommunication, and plumbing issues).

Manages all operations, employees, equipment related to crematory.

Responds to emergency situations after hours and on weekends.

Minimum Qualifications

Associate degree in Construction Management or Civil Engineering, or a related field, required; eight years of experience in the operation of a solid waste landfill facility with four years of supervisory experience; or any equivalent combination of education, training, and experience which provides the requisite knowledge, skills, and abilities for this job.

Specific License or Certification Required: Must possess and maintain a valid Georgia driver’s license; and must possess and maintain SWANA Landfill Operator certification, SWANA C&D Manager, SWANA Compost Manager, SWANA Transfer Station Manager.
